Do-it-Yourself Metal Polishing Tips
Novices Guide to Metal Polishing - Most frequently, the polishing of metal is necessary for aesthetics or clean-room application. It's among the most common solutions because of its usefulness in intensifying the overall attractiveness of the items, for instance, motor bike parts, motor vehicle parts or kitchenware. Moreover, a good number of clean-rooms demand a shiny finish in an effort to lower the permeability of the metal surfaces which will cause debris to build up and contaminate. A great demonstration of this application might be in vacuum chambers. There are actually a great number of approaches to finish metal, and we'll consider some of the methods involved. Various metals may be finished by hand, using purpose made buffing machines, electromechanically or employing chemicals. A particular buffing paste or compound is commonly employed, that might include aluminum oxide, limestone, chromium oxide, tripoli, chalk, dolomite, or iron oxide. Buffing stainless steel, due to its mediocre thermal conductivity, its hardness, and its fairly high viscidity is just about the time-consuming. On the other side, items made from non-ferrous metals are generally more responsive to buffing, as they require the lowest number of procedures.
When a high processing quality just isn't required, quicker pad speeds can be used. A lower pad speed is needed should a superior quality mirror finish is called for. Finishing buffs coated with paste will be greatly affected by the force on the surface of the polishing pad. The level of the pressure on the surface could be heightened to a specified scope, although applying above the ideal measure of load not simply reduces the quality level of treatment, but in addition can degrade effectiveness, causes wear to the part, and there's furthermore an obvious heating of the metal being worked on, caused by friction. When you are working on thinner pieces, it's elevated heat (and the subsequent bendability of the material) which can cause elements to twist, bend or distort. By and large, it needs a trained technician to take into consideration every one of these things to both prevent damage to the part and to work adequately. In order to appreciably boost the quality of the completed surface, the polishing procedure must be completed with less aggression and not so much force in an effort to in due course produce a surface area with no scratches or fine lines coming from the finishing procedure, thereby ending up with a fabulous mirror finish.
